Ah!退When a father sees his son block his saber with a sword, he should simply rebuke him and order him back; why, then, did the Heavenly King turn deathly pale?When this son was born, the character “Ne” appeared on his left palm and the character “zha” on his right; hence he was named Nezha.When the prince was only three days old, he went down into the sea to cleanse himself and caused trouble: he trampled down the Crystal Palace, seized a flood dragon, and meant to pull out its sinews for a sash.When the Heavenly King learned of it, he feared future calamity and wanted to kill him.In a fury, Nezha took a knife, cut away his flesh to return it to his mother, and carved out his bones to return them to his father, thus returning his father’s essence and his mother’s blood.西His lone spirit went straight to the Western Land of Utmost Bliss to appeal to the Buddha.:「!」The Buddha was expounding scripture to the bodhisattvas when a cry of “Save me!” came from among the banners and jeweled canopies. Looking with his wisdom-eye, the Buddha knew it was Nezha’s soul. He made bones for him from green lotus roots and clothes from lotus leaves, then recited the true spell for restoring the dead to life, and Nezha was brought back to life.Employing his divine power, he subdued by his dharma the demons of ninety-six caves, and his supernatural abilities became immense.Later he sought to kill the Heavenly King and avenge the wrong of having his bones carved out.Helpless, the Heavenly King appealed to our Buddha, the Tathagata.The Tathagata, esteeming harmony above all, bestowed upon him an exquisite, translucent, wish-fulfilling golden reliquary pagoda.Each tier of the pagoda held a Buddha and shone with brilliant light.He had Nezha acknowledge the Buddha as his father, thereby resolving the enmity between them.This is why Li is called the Pagoda-Bearing Heavenly King.Today, while resting at home, he had not been holding the pagoda; fearing that Nezha might intend to take revenge, he therefore turned deathly pale with fright.

What it’s about

Armed with the tablets found in Bottomless Cave, Wukong goes to heaven and accuses Li Jing of failing to control his daughter. Li Jing initially denies the relationship and nearly fights him, but Nezha recalls that the golden-nosed white mouse spirit once stole fragrant candles at the Buddha's Vulture Peak. Father and son spared her then, and she gratefully adopted them as kin. The remembered incident validates Wukong's evidence and obliges the heavenly household to act.

Li Jing and Nezha descend with Wukong, surround the cave and subdue the mouse spirit. Sanzang is recovered from her marriage plot, and the party returns to the road after thanking the monastery that sheltered them. The conclusion depends less on overpowering the demon than on reconstructing her biography from objects, testimony and celestial memory. Her former pardon explains both her survival and her claimed family ties, while the present capture exposes the danger left by mercy without supervision.

The Pagoda-Bearing Heavenly King and Nezha belong to a familiar divine military family, so the comedy of Wukong bringing an accusation to their gate also stages competing jurisdictions. Adoption here is symbolic but binding enough to establish accountability. Learners can connect 義父, 義兄, 香花寶燭 and 收伏: ritual theft led to pardon, pardon to grateful kinship, and kinship to the authority that ends the later offense. The chapter complicates the simple opposition between compassion and punishment by showing that an earlier act of mercy creates future duties.
